Not sure what to say. On the positive side, the finished installation looks very neat. And you saved about $150, if the autobody shop mods were free.
On the downside, I don't know how the bodyshop calculated the strength of the finished hitch. It is bolted to the sheetmetal at the rear, without the fore-aft tie-in that Drawtite designed into it. There is nothing to stop the hitch twisting up and down except the sheetmetal and that piece of flatbar.
While you will only be towing 1000 lbs, you may want to put a decal on the hitch so that in the future nobody assumes that the 6000 lb Class III 2" square receiver is able to tow what it was designed to. Drawtite would probably appreciate you taking their certification label off it as well.
